Is Gabapentin a Broad Spectrum Analgesic?

One of the first studies in this space was a randomized double-blind placebo-controlled study conducted by DURX and colleagues in published an anesthesiology in 2002. The authors actually commented, quote, this is the first clinical study to demonstrate an analgesic or anti-hyper-algesic effect of gabapentin in somatic post-operative pain. What a perfect transition for us to start discussing what the next 20 years have actually yielded. We'll start with a systematic review and meta-analysis published in 2015 in the British Journal of Anesthesia that explores the impact of pre-gabilant on post- surgical pain scores.
